Latvia - Export of Parts of Machines for Making Paper or Paperboard
Since 2014, Latvia Export of Parts of Machines for Making Paper or Paperboard was down by 9.8% year on year. At $116,381.44 in 2019, the country was number 55 among other countries in Export of Parts of Machines for Making Paper or Paperboard. Latvia is overtaken by Egypt, which was ranked number 54 with $130,752.81 and is followed by Bulgaria at $115,710.27. Germany topped the ranking with $404,607,835.14 in 2019, -11.3% versus 2018. Finland, China and Italy resp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Sri Lanka recorded the best 5 years average growth at +143% per year, while Ireland recorded the worst performance at -78.6% per year.
